Hello, I have Subversion repositories that contain documentation files (.doc, .ppt, and related files). I want to create URLs using Chora that, when visited, direct the web browser to automatically start downloading the latest revision of a file (so that I can, among other things, create links to the doc files from a wiki page so that a wiki page reader can auto download the latest rev of any of the files I present in said wiki page). I've gone to the trouble of all the Horde and Chora installs (3.0.5 and 2.0.1-RC1 respectively), and I appear to have a working web interface, but I can't seem to support the above functionality.
